Join Mohave County 4-H

Membership is open to all youth without regard to race, ethnicity, color, national origin, gender-identity, sex, pregnancy, disability, sexual orientation, genetic information, veteran's status, marital status, religion, political affiliation or socioeconomic backgrounds.

  • 4-H Cloverbuds ages 5 – 7 years old
  • 4-H Members ages 8 – 18 years old
  • We are always looking for volunteers

Prior to January 1st and not 19 years of age by January 1st of the 4-H Club year in which they enroll. A 4-H year is from October 1st-September 30th.

There is a $20.00 program enrollment fee due each year.

Members must complete the following requirements in order to remain a “Member in Good Standing”.

  1. 75% attendance at club level
  2. Demonstration given on the Club or County level
  3. Participate in at least ONE event put on by county staff or Project Director prior to the County Fair
  4. Exhibit in EACH project to be completed
  5. Submit an up-to-date Record Book at the end of the 4-H year.

Step 1: Choose a Mohave County 4-H Club - Contact the Club Leader of the club you are interested in joining to let them know you are signing up. They will be collecting the 4-H program fees and can also give you more information about the club and the types of projects they offer. 

Step 2: Enroll in ZSuites - After contacting the club, create a profile and enroll as a 4-H member through ZSuite. Learn more about Zsuite by watching the video or visiting the help document center.
